Ex-Microsoft developer Dave Plummer unveiled a new web dashboard for Tempest AI, a project he built to train an AI to play Atari's Tempest. The interface pairs vector-style graphs and twin speedometer gauges with a synthwave soundtrack, featuring a deliberately arcade-era aesthetic designed to echo the game's 1981 origins.
The dashboard surfaced on Plummer's Twitter and was updated days after its initial reveal; the live page includes an option to mute the pounding synth audio. Plummer, known for his work on Windows Task Manager and for holding a Tempest world record, said the UI reflects his personal take on a modern monitoring tool.
For players and developers, the Tempest AI dashboard blends nostalgia and telemetry, making model behavior feel tangible through retro visuals and realtime gauges. The result signals a trend where gaming AI projects adopt themed, expressive dashboards to communicate system state and engage communities.
